Washington State University is a large four-year university in the town of Pullman, WA.
The school is on the semester calendar system and is a research university with very high research activity.
There are 24,742 undergraduate students and 5,828 graduate students at Washington State University.
The freshman class has 2,980 students.
Students attend full-time.
